• Mastering Symfony Mailer: Sending Emails Efficiently in Your Application

    Are you looking to enhance your Symfony application by sending emails efficiently? We understand the importance of reliable email functionality in modern web applications. This blog will explore how to master Symfony Mailer and seamlessly integrate it into your projects.

    Why Symfony Mailer?

    It is a powerful and flexible component that allows you to send emails from your Symfony applications. It provides the best way to manage email sending, ensuring your messages are delivered completely.

    Getting Started with Symfony Mailer

    1. Installing Symfony Mailer

    To start using this, you need to install it in your Symfony project. This is a straightforward process, and once installed, you can easily configure it to work with various email service providers.

    2. Configuring Your Email Provider

    It supports multiple email providers like SMTP, Sendmail and third-party services like SendGrid or Mailgun. Configuring your preferred provider is simple and involves setting up environment variables in your Symfony application.

    3. Creating and Sending Emails

    With this, creating and sending emails is very comfortable. You can craft well-structured emails using Twig templates, making maintaining and customizing your email content easy. Sending emails is as simple as calling the send method with your crafted message.

    Benefits of Using Symfony Mailing Box

    1. Efficiency: Symfony Mailer streamlines sending emails, ensuring they are sent quickly and efficiently. This is important for applications that rely on timely notifications and communications.

    2. Flexibility: Symfony Mailer offers great flexibility in sending and formatting emails, with support for multiple email providers and the ability to use Twig templates.

    3. Reliability: Symfony Mailer ensures that your emails are delivered reliably, thanks to its robust error handling and retry mechanisms. This means fewer lost emails and more satisfied users.

    Best Practices for Using Symfony Mailer

    1. Secure Your Email Sending: Ensure your email configuration is secure using environment variables for sensitive information such as SMTP credentials. This helps protect your application from potential security threats.

    2. Monitor Email Deliverability: Monitor your email deliverability rates to ensure your emails reach their intended recipients. Services like SendGrid and Mailgun offer tools to monitor and improve deliverability.

    3. Optimize Email Content: Ensure your emails are well-designed and provide value to your users. Use clear subject lines, concise content, and a call to action to engage your recipients.

    Conclusion

    So, Mastering Symfony Mailer is key to ensuring your Symfony applications can send emails efficiently and reliably. At Waqbiha Solutions, we are committed to helping you achieve this with our expert integration and support services. Reach out to us today, and let’s take your email functionality to the next level.

    Leave a Reply

    News Letter Signup